All Six Kawartha Lacrosse Teams Bring Home Medals from 2025 Provincial Championships
July 28, 2025 — Kawartha Lacrosse is celebrating a historic season as all six of its representative teams earned medals at the 2025 provincial championships, showcasing the strength and depth of the club’s talent across all age groups.
The provincial tournaments, held in Oakville and Peterborough throughout July, saw Kawartha teams competing fiercely against top-tier opponents from across Ontario. Each of the six teams — from U9 through Junior Women’s Elite — delivered standout performances, culminating in a full sweep of the podium.
Among the highlights:
- Junior Women’s Elite Lacrosse (JEWL) - Bronze
- under 19 Gold 'C division'
- under 15 Bronze 'B division'
- under 13 Gold 'B division'
- under 11 Silver 'A division'
- under 9 Gold 'A division'
In addition to our club's team successes at the Provincial Championships, both our u11 Head Coach, Tara King and JEWL Coach, Jocelyne Lemay were awarded “Coach of the Year” by the OWFL for their respective divisions.
For more than 28 years, Kawartha Lacrosse has been providing opportunities for girls to play women’s field lacrosse. Over the years the association has significantly grown, in addition to its six teams competing in the Ontario Women's Field Lacrosse League (OWFL), it offers a local house league program and new this year, u9 Prep to Rep team and Women's Recreational League.
Kawartha Lacrosse is one of the smallest organizations in the OWFL but has performed exceptionally over the year, thanks to our outstanding volunteer coaches, managers, and trainers who are dedicated and committed to organizing a competitive and positive experience for all our athletes. Many players from the club have succeeded at the Provincial, National, International, Ontario University and NCAA levels and have gone on to represent Canada at both U19 and/or Senior World Championships.
